Default Direct bolt on yes, but

I see differences in the protective cap on the back of the generator and in the voltage regualtor. Not sure if those affect the usage of the 120 amp in our cars, but it is listed for the AEB engine.

058-903-016-CX, $658.93 MSRP + $100 core for the 120A generator.
